| Statistic | Reportedincidents | /100k people | Duncan/100k people | Oklahoma/100k people | National/100k people |
| Total crime | 566 | n/a (estimate) | 2,425 | 2,401 | 2,119 |
| Murder | 0 | n/a | 0.0 | 6.3 | 5.0 |
| Rape | 16 | n/a | 68.5 | 59.7 | 37.5 |
| Robbery | 4 | n/a | 17.1 | 38.2 | 60.6 |
| Assault | 62 | n/a | 265.6 | 318.7 | 256.1 |
| Violent crime | 82 | n/a (estimate) | 351 | 423 | 359 |
| Burglary | 91 | n/a | 389.8 | 411.4 | 229.2 |
| Theft | 375 | n/a | 1,606.3 | 1,343.7 | 1,272.1 |
| Vehicle theft | 18 | n/a | 77.1 | 222.6 | 258.8 |
| Property crime | 484 | n/a (estimate) | 2,073 | 1,978 | 1,760 |

When we analyze the latest crime report, the Duncan crime rate is 14.4% higher than the national average. These incidents are classified into two primary categories: violent and property crimes. Violent crimes include assault, robbery, rape and murder. Whereas property crimes encompass theft, vehicle theft and burglary. In the case of Duncan, there were 82 reported violent crimes, equivalent to 351 per 100,000 individuals, 2.2% lower than the national average. Additionally, Duncan recorded 484 property crimes, amounting to 2073 per 100,000 residents, 17.8% higher than the U.S. average.

In the most recent crime report, year-over-year crime rates in Duncan has decreased by 22.3%. Examining the change in crime rates from one year to the next provides valuable insights into the evolving safety landscape of Duncan, aiding residents in assessing whether it is becoming a safer or more dangerous place to live. These crime rates are categorized into two primary groups: violent and property crimes. Year-over-year, violent crime has increased by 51.9%, while property crime has decreased by 28.2%.
